Episode 87: Nate Silver and the Crisis of Pundit Brain

Nate Silver tell us Joe Biden's inconsistent political beliefs are, in fact, a benefit. They're "his calling card" and evidence he "reads the room pretty well". Venality, we are told, is "a normal and often successful [mode] for a politician." Insurgent progressive groups like Justice Democrats shouldn't call Biden out of touch with the base because, Silver tell us, "only 26 of the 79 candidates it endorsed last year won their primaries, and only 7 of those went on to win the general election."

On Twitter and his in columns, high-status pundit Nate Silver, has made a career reporting on the polls and insisting he's just a dispassionate, non-ideological conduit of Cold Hard Facts, just channeling the holy word of data. Empirical journalism, he calls it. But this schtick, however, is very ideological - a reactionary worldview that prioritizes describing the world, rather than changing it. For Silver - and data-fetishists like him - politics is a sport to be gamed, rather than a mechanism for improving people's lives.

We are joined by Current Affairs editor-in-chief Nathan J. Robinson.
